Orbit Chain Becomes Last Exploited DeFi Protocol of 2023

Cross-chain scalability protocol Orbit Chain suffered the final main exploit in 2023, with tens of millions of {dollars} misplaced from a number of blockchains.

In accordance to knowledge insights from crypto analytics service supplier Lookonchain, at the least 5 completely different chains had been impacted by the assault, with the biggest stolen quantity coming in at $30 million in USDT. As well as, a complete of 9,500 Ethereum, price roughly $21.6 million, had been additionally carted away.

The Orbit Chain exploiter additionally moved $10 million in USDC and DAI stablecoins, every alongside 230.88 WBTC price about $9.8 million on the time of the hack.

Orbit Chain Confirms the Hack

Typical of protocols that endure the same destiny, Orbit Chain has confirmed the exploit to its customers, noting that the hack occurred through an unidentified entry to the Orbit Bridge yesterday at 08:52:47 PM (UTC).

Whereas the protocol mentioned it’s conducting a complete evaluation to grasp the foundation trigger, it confirmed its ongoing coordination with worldwide regulation enforcement businesses.

Some within the Orbit Chain ecosystem have began launching faux refund campaigns, trying to capitalize on the desperation of impacted customers. Orbit Chain protocol has denounced all involvement with these refund claims.

Within the later post-hack evaluation, Orbit Chain revealed that the attacker seeded the preliminary ETH liquidity utilizing Twister Money, the US-sanctioned crypto mixing tool. 

Orbit Chain recognized at the least six addresses utilized by the hacker to obtain the stolen funds and at the least eight addresses the place the stolen funds had been despatched.

Precedent for the Business?

The assault on Orbit Chain is proof that the DeFi and broader blockchain ecosystem just isn’t free from the pangs of cybercriminals. 

In 2023, a collection of assaults had been recorded spanning Decentralized Exchanges (DEXs) just like the OKX DEX and bridges like Heco’s, which saw over 346 billion SHIB lost in November. That month, a report held that over $290 million was stolen from crypto tasks in November alone.
